ghost - Dictionary definition and meaning for word ghost

Definition
(noun) a mental representation of some haunting experience
Synonyms : shade , specter , spectre , spook , wraith
Example Sentence
  • he looked like he had seen a ghost
  • it aroused specters from his past

Definition
(noun) a writer who gives the credit of authorship to someone else
Synonyms : ghostwriter

Definition
(noun) the visible disembodied soul of a dead person
Definition
(noun) a suggestion of some quality
Synonyms : touch , trace
Example Sentence
  • there was a touch of sarcasm in his tone
  • he detected a ghost of a smile on her face

Definition
(verb) move like a ghost
Example Sentence
  • The masked men ghosted across the moonlit yard

Definition
(verb) haunt like a ghost; pursue
Synonyms : haunt , obsess
Example Sentence
  • Fear of illness haunts her

Definition
(verb) write for someone else
Synonyms : ghostwrite
Example Sentence
  • How many books have you ghostwritten so far?
